Abstract

This utility model discloses an inverted curing instrument for main ridge. The two sides of the central bed frame are hinged to the side walls on the bearer, of which between the two side walls fixes to the power engine through fixing frame. The driving wheel of the power engine meshes with one end of the transmission leadscrew, of which the other end hinges with the back end of the bedstead so that the bedstead in the back end can be moved. On the lower surface of the back bedstead is a feed motor and turnover motor. The splined shaft is mounted on the lower surface of the front and back bedstead respectively, so the front bedstead can be moved back and forth. The back end of the splined shaft is connected with the turning motor; and the gear mounted in the front part meshes with the segment gear on the lower surface of the front bedstead so that it can turn around with a foot fixation band at the front part. The product is versatile, effective, and excellent in terms of function, remedy and economic profit.

Description

Hang positive ridge therapeutic instrument by the feet
One. technical field: this utility model relates to a kind of equipment of the human spine's of treatment disease, particularly relates to a kind of positive ridge therapeutic instrument of hanging by the feet.
Two. background technology: prolapse of lumbar intervertebral disc, waist hyperosteogeny of cervical vertebra disease, waist body of thoracic vertebre joint disorders disease, spinal tissues injury disease are some commonly encountered diseases, frequently-occurring disease at present, and it brings very big misery to the patient.There is the variation of three-dimensional between the pathological changes vertebral body that its pathological changes main cause is the patient, the many employings of the non-operative treatment of this pathological changes are manually carried out positive ridge and traction and are carried out positive ridge, it is returned to normally, but there are some defectives in above-mentioned two kinds of therapies: artificial maneuver is massaged, and often strength is not enough for positive ridge, unable to do what one wishes, be subjected to doctor's professional field, the restriction of experience level in addition, cause the treatment action not in place, usually get half the result with twice the effort, curative effect is undesirable.Traction treatment adopts patient's traction that lies low usually, and it can only unidirectionally draw, the needs of multiple medical treatment such as can not satisfy that the angle is drawn, waved.
Three. the utility model content:
The purpose of this utility model: overcome the defective of prior art, a kind of simple in structure, multiple functional, the positive ridge therapeutic instrument of hanging by the feet that can realize hanging by the feet traction and left-right rotation is provided.
The technical solution of the utility model: a kind ofly hang positive ridge therapeutic instrument by the feet, contain front bedstead, back bedstead, bearing, drive mechanism and engine, the both sides, middle part of back bedstead are hinged on the two side of bearing by rotating shaft respectively, engine is hinged between the two side of bearing by fixed mount, and an end of the driving wheel of engine and turn-screw is meshed, the other end of turn-screw is hinged on the rearward end of back bedstead, back bedstead can be rotated, at the back bedstead lower surface feeding motor and upset motor are installed respectively, at the lower surface of front bedstead and back bedstead a feed screw and splined shaft are installed respectively, wherein the rear end of feed screw connects with the feeding motor, match with the screw that is fixed on the front bedstead lower surface in its front portion, front bedstead can be moved forward and backward, the rear end of splined shaft connects with the upset motor, its anterior gear of installing is meshed with the fan type gear that is installed in the front bedstead lower surface, make front bedstead can about the upset, the leading section of front bedstead is provided with foot's fixing band, is convenient to the foot of fixing human.
The leading section of described front bedstead is provided with a hand feeding mechanism, this hand feeding mechanism contains turning handle, leading screw, screw and shell, wherein leading screw is installed in the anteriomedial of front bedstead by fixing head, the both sides of screw are fixed a peg respectively, described peg runs through shell, foot's fixing band is installed on described peg, is convenient to two foots of fixing human.
A fixing strap of waist is installed at the rear portion of described front bedstead, and a back fixation band is installed at the middle part of back bedstead, and a fender bracket is installed by rotating shaft in the end thereafter, is provided with back-moving spring between fender bracket and the back bedstead.
Described engine is made up of motor and decelerator, and is installed on the fixed mount, on the output shaft of decelerator driving wheel is installed.
The front portion of described bearing is provided with an auxiliary stand, and the upper end of this auxiliary stand is equipped with roller, and roller contacts with the rolling bar that the front bedstead lower surface is provided with; Described engine is provided with shell, and described splined shaft and feed screw are provided with shell, and described feeding motor and upset motor are provided with shell.
The beneficial effects of the utility model:
1. this utility model is multiple functional, therapeutic effect is good, before driving wheel by engine and turn-screw can make, back bedstead stands upside down, the foot of human body is fixed on the leading section of front bedstead, and lie on the whole bedstead, by the control engine, make the different angle of bedstead inclination, it reaches treatment to vertebra by the deadweight of human body, corrigent purpose, pull strength increases with the increase at bedstead angle of inclination, to adapt to different patients' needs, front bedstead can also left-right rotation in addition, so that patient's waist is reversed, reach treatment and corrigent purpose, it is pulled in faster and better that treatment strain property vertebral disease will recover than simple flat crouching.
2. this uses novel easy to use, it realizes regulating automatically by electrical equipment control mechanism, can but adjust the angle of inclination and the angle of rotation by vertebra, so that reach better therapeutic effect, the leading section of front bedstead is equipped with manual adjustment means in addition, can regulate the position of foot's fixing band,, therefore use very convenient to adapt to the different patients' of height needs.
3. this utility model is safe in utilization, and its pull strength is progressively slowly to increase greatly with the continuous inclination of bedstead, and patient's adaptability is strong, and in addition, it is provided with fixing strap of waist, back fixation band and fender bracket, increases the safety that the patient uses.
4. this utility model scope of application is wide, and the selling market is good, is easy to promotion and implementation, has favorable economic benefit.

Five. the specific embodiment:
Embodiment: referring to Fig. 1 and Fig. 2, among the figure, the both sides, middle part of hanging the back bedstead 17 of positive ridge therapeutic instrument by the feet are hinged on the two side of bearing 15 by rotating shaft respectively, motor 21 and decelerator 20 are installed on the fixed mount 19, fixed mount 19 is hinged between the two side of bearing 15 by rotating shaft, on the output shaft of decelerator 20 driving wheel is installed, and an end of driving wheel and turn-screw 18 is meshed, the other end of turn-screw 18 is hinged on the rearward end of back bedstead 17, back bedstead 17 can be rotated, at back bedstead 17 lower surfaces a feeding motor 13 and upset motor 14 are installed respectively, at the lower surface of front bedstead 6 and back bedstead 17 feed screw 11 and splined shaft 23 are installed respectively, wherein the rear end of feed screw 11 connects with feeding motor 13, match with the screw 9 that is fixed on front bedstead 6 lower surfaces in its front portion, front bedstead 6 can be moved forward and backward, the rear end of splined shaft 23 connects with upset motor 14, its anterior gear 25 of installing is meshed with the fan type gear 24 that is installed in front bedstead 6 lower surfaces, make front bedstead 6 can about the upset, wherein, screw 9 and fan type gear 24 are fabricated structure, the two suit is fixed together, the leading section of front bedstead 6 is provided with a hand feeding mechanism, this hand feeding mechanism contains turning handle 1, leading screw 4, screw 3 and shell 2, wherein leading screw 4 is installed in the anteriomedial of front bedstead 6 by fixing head, the both sides of screw 3 are fixed a peg 26 respectively, peg 26 runs through shell 2, and on described peg 26, foot's fixing band 27 is installed, is convenient to two foots of fixing human.
As required, a fixing strap of waist 10 is installed at the rear portion of front bedstead 6, and a back fixation band 12 is installed at the middle part of back bedstead 17, and a fender bracket 16 is installed by rotating shaft in the end thereafter, is provided with back-moving spring 28 between fender bracket 16 and the back bedstead 17.The front portion of bearing 15 is provided with an auxiliary stand 5, and the upper end of this auxiliary stand 5 is equipped with roller, and roller contacts with the roller 7 that front bedstead 6 lower surfaces are installed.Engine is provided with shell 22, and splined shaft 23 and feed screw 11 are provided with shell 8, and feeding motor 13 and upset motor 14 are provided with shell.This therapeutic instrument also is provided with electric appliance control box (not drawing among the figure) in addition, and the panel of electric appliance control box is provided with adjusting knob, is convenient to control the action of each several part, be provided with travel control switch at the same time, with the extreme position of control each several part motion, this is prior art, does not describe in detail.
During use, the foot of human body is fixing with foot's fixing band 27, lie on the whole bedstead, by the control engine, make the different angle of bedstead inclination, it reaches the treatment to vertebra, corrigent purpose by the deadweight of human body, pull strength increases with the increase at bedstead angle of inclination, the all right left-right rotation of front bedstead so that patient's waist is reversed, reaches treatment and corrigent purpose in addition.
